O R D E R
This Criminal Original Petition has been filed praying to call for the records in Crime No.54 of 2020 on the file of the second respondent police and quash the same.
2.The third respondent / defacto complainant as well as the petitioner/accused are present before this Court and they are identified by the respective learned counsel and both the parties have filed a joint compromise memo stating that the matter in issue between them has been amicably resolved and therefore, the third respondent / defacto complainant is not willing to prosecute the case and therefore would pray for quashing the FIR.
3. The compromise memo is filed before this Court and the parties along with their respective counsel are also present personally and the learned Government Advocate (Crl.side) would state that she has verified their identity.

4. In the result, by recording the compromise, the Criminal Original Petition is allowed and the proceeding in Crime No.54 of 2020, on the file of the second Respondent is quashed.
